  • 10 communities to benefit from a £10million fund as part of the Low Carbon Communities Challenge, 21 December [1] The communities are Muswell Hill in Haringey, Blacon in Chester, Huddersfield - The Hillhouse community of Huddersfield in Kirklees, Berwick upon Tweed in Northumberland, Totnes in Devon, Reepham in Norfolk, West Oxford, Lammas Low Impact Initiatives Ltd, Pembrokeshire, Wales, The Meadows Partnership, Nottingham and Chale Green in the Isle of Wight. topic
  • Government to publish "Civic Health" report from next year. The report will "collate in one place a wealth of national, regional and local data" so that active citizens and community groups will be able to see how their area compares to others on issues such as feelings of empowerment, levels of volunteering, and perceptions of community cohesion. 21 December [2] topic

  • For the first time councils will be expected to respond to petitions and tell residents what action is going to be taken to address their concerns, 2 December [8] A survey by the LGA found that only 28 per cent of councils guarantee an automatic response to petitions. topic
